SerialWordNet Explorer
Explore synonyms, antonyms, hypernyms, hyponyms, and semantic relationships for “serial” powered by Princeton WordNet.
adjective
in regular succession without gaps
adjective
having a systematic arrangement; especially having elements succeeding in order according to rule
adjective
of or relating to the sequential performance of multiple operations
adjective
not synchronous; not occurring or existing at the same time or having the same period or phase

noun
a periodical that appears at scheduled times
noun
a publication that appears at fixed intervals
